Control Lock
You can lock the controls to prevent any selections from being made. Or you can lock the controls after you have
started a cycle. Children cannot accidentally start the dryer by touching buttons with this option selected.
To lock/unlock the dryer controls, press and hold the Wrinkle Care and Less Time buttons for 3 seconds.
The control lock icon will flash while locking/unlocking, stay on when locked, and turn off when unlocked.
NOTE: The Power button can still be used when the machine is locked.

Why is de drum of my dryer larger than that of my washing machine, even though they have the same capacity? Verified

To properly dry laundry, a dryer needs to have air. This needs space and that's why the drum needs to be larger.

What is the difference between a condenser dryer and a vented dryer? Verified

In a condenser dryer the condensed water vapour is drained and collected in an internal reservoir. In a vented dryer the hot, moist air is drained through a hose, for example out of a window. A vented dryer is cheaper to use than a condenser dryer

Can I stack my dryer and washing machine? Verified

In general it is possible to directly stack a dryer and washing machine directly on top of each other. This only works with front loading models. However, it is advisable to use a fitting accessory to do so. This will prevent the machines from vibrating and falling off and also prevents damage to the bottom machine.

Can I connect a dryer to an extension cord? Verified

Appliances that require large amounts of power, like a dryer, can not be connected to all extension cords. See what the power usage of the dryer is, which is indicated in Watt, and check if the extension cord can handle this. There are extension cords with thicker cables that are made to handle larger appliances.

What is the difference in usage between a washer-dryer and a separate washing machine and dryer? Verified

The biggest advantage of a washer-dryer is that it takes less space. However, a separate dryer will be able to dry more than a washer-dryer. A washer-dryer also uses relatively more energy and requires more time.
